ROI_PAC 3.0安装全攻略:解决安装难题
需积分: 9 49 浏览量
更新于2024-09-18
收藏 36KB DOC 举报
"ROI_PAC是一个用于图像处理和分析的开源软件,其安装过程涉及到多个步骤,包括解压缩文件、检查系统编译器、更新文件标签以及安装依赖库。安装ROI_PAC需要至少1GB内存和3GB以上的硬盘空间以确保顺利进行。本文档将详细阐述ROI_PAC 3.0的安装过程,主要包括四个部分:准备工作、解压缩、检查编译器和开始安装。在安装过程中,用户需遵循官方文档并确保系统具备必要的编译环境,例如Fortran和C编译器。"
ROI_PAC是一款专门用于图像处理和分析的开源软件,其安装看似简单,但实际操作时可能会遇到一些挑战。在开始安装之前,用户应确保计算机满足最低配置要求,即1GB的内存和3GB以上的硬盘空间,这是基于ROI_PAC的运行需求和文档中的建议。安装文件包括`roi_pac_testdir.tar.gz`,`ROI_PAC_3_0.tgz`以及一个用于图像浏览的`mdx_NTR_35238_173_73.tar`。
首先,用户需要对下载的`ROI_PAC_3_0.tgz`进行解压缩,可以使用命令行工具或者可视化软件。解压后,会得到一个名为`ROI_PAC_3_0`的目录,将其移动到适当的位置,例如`~/Document`,并在后续步骤中用`ROOT`代替该路径。接下来,进入`ROI_PAC_3_0`目录,查阅`AAREADME`文件了解基本的文档信息,然后进入`ROI_PAC`子目录,这里包含主要的安装指南`AAREADME_BUILD_ROIPAC`。
在正式开始安装前,需要检查系统是否已经安装了适当的编译器,如Fortran和C。可以使用`which`命令查看系统中已安装的编译器,例如`ifort`, `g95`, `f95`, `pgf95`, `f95`, `xlfgfortran`, `cc`, `gcc`, 和 `icc`。在本示例中,仅需要`f95`, `cc`, `gcc`和`gfortran`。
开始安装过程的第一步是更新一些关键文件的时间标签,执行`touch aclocal.m4 Makefile.in configure`。这一步是为了确保构建系统能够正确处理这些文件。然后,安装ROI_PAC的一个依赖库FFTW,通过执行`./contrib/install-fftw.sh CC=cc`。FFTW是一个高性能的傅里叶变换库,对于ROI_PAC的计算功能至关重要。
安装过程可能会因系统的不同而略有差异,但上述步骤提供了一个基本的指南。在整个过程中,用户应密切关注输出信息,解决可能出现的任何错误或警告。此外,安装`mdx`图像浏览软件通常不是ROI_PAC安装的必需部分,但可以作为辅助工具,提升用户体验。
ROI_PAC的安装需要用户有一定的Linux命令行操作经验和对软件编译的理解。遵循官方文档,并确保系统满足硬件和软件需求,才能顺利完成安装。在安装过程中,耐心和细致是必不可少的,因为即使是最简单的步骤也可能因为各种原因出现意外。
2020-05-25 上传
2021-03-26 上传
2021-02-20 上传
2023-05-28 上传
2021-06-25 上传
2021-07-10 上传
2021-04-03 上传
2021-06-16 上传
258 浏览量
zhanglihui0431
- 粉丝: 0
- 资源: 4
最新资源
- NIST REFPROP问题反馈与解决方案存储库
- 掌握LeetCode习题的系统开源答案
- ctop:实现汉字按首字母拼音分类排序的PHP工具
- 微信小程序课程学习——投资融资类产品说明
- Matlab犯罪模拟器开发:探索《当蛮力失败》犯罪惩罚模型
- Java网上招聘系统实战项目源码及部署教程
- OneSky APIPHP5库:PHP5.1及以上版本的API集成
- 实时监控MySQL导入进度的bash脚本技巧
- 使用MATLAB开发交流电压脉冲生成控制系统
- ESP32安全OTA更新:原生API与WebSocket加密传输
- Sonic-Sharp: 基于《刺猬索尼克》的开源C#游戏引擎
- Java文章发布系统源码及部署教程
- CQUPT Python课程代码资源完整分享
- 易语言实现获取目录尺寸的Scripting.FileSystemObject对象方法
- Excel宾果卡生成器:自定义和打印多张卡片
- 使用HALCON实现图像二维码自动读取与解码